Pros: -Convenient to Gaslamp Quarter and Bus Station, just a quick drive from museums & zoo-Caring staff, really wanted us to enjoy our stay and post our review on the web-Reasonable room pricing-Special packages, we got the Zoo package and enjoyed a day at the San Diego Zoo following-Complimentary breakfast that they will deliver as room service (two choices only though, an eggs and potato spread or a continental fruit spread, both decent but not delectable)-Surprise discount on parking because we had a hybrid carCons:-Old hotel that has been decoratively updated, but limited on amenities-Old hotel means weird lack of features you come to expect at hotels like a fan in the bathroom-You can hear buses coming and going at all hours at station across the street-Wouldn't make a effort to return unless needed a familiar convenience.
